Mr. Michel Pébereau has been BNP Paribas’ Chairman of the Board since 2003. He presided over the merger that created BNP Paribas in 2000, becoming Chairman and Chief Executive Officer (CEO). In 1993 he was appointed Chairman and CEO of the Banque Nationale de Paris. Previously, he was Chairman and CEO of the Crédit Commercial de France. He started his career in 1967 at the Inspection Générale des Finances. In 1970 he joined the French Treasury where he held various high ranking posts. Mr. Pébereau is an alumnus of the Ecole Nationale d’Administration and of the Ecole Polytechnique.

Current mandates in addition to the one listed in the chart
Status: Registration Document 2008

  • Member of the Board of Directors of Lafarge;
  • Member of the Board of Directors of Saint-Gobain;
  • Member of the Board of Directors of Total;
  • Member of the Board of Directors of Pargesa Holding SA, Switzerland;
  • Member of the Board of Directors of BNP Paribas (Suisse) SA;
  • Member of the Supervisory Board of Axa;
  • Member of the Supervisory Board of Banque Marocaine pour le Commerce et l’Industrie, Morocco;
  • Censor of Galeries Lafayettes S.A;
  • Chairman of the European Banking Federation;
  • Chairman of the Investment Banking and Financial Markets Committee of Fédération Bancaire Française;
  • Chairman of the Management Board of Institut d’Etudes Politiques de Paris;
  • Chairman of the Supervisory Board of Institut Aspen France;
  • Chairman of the Institut de l’Entreprise;
  • Member of the Executive Committee of Mouvement des Entreprises en France;
  • Member of the Haut Conseil de l’Education;
  • Member of the Institut International d’Etudes Bancaires;
  • Member of the International Advisory Panel of Monetary Authority of Singapore;
  • Member of the International Capital Markets Advisory Committee of Federal Bank of New York;
  • Member of the International Business Leaders’ Advisory Council for the Mayor of Shanghai (IBLAC);
  • Member of the European Financial Round Table; and
  • Member of the “Academie des sciences morales et politiques”.
